微PythonWebREPL项目常见问题解决方案
基础介绍
微PythonWebREPL是一个开源项目,它提供了一个WebREPL客户端和相关工具,用于通过WebSocket访问微Python的REPL(交互式提示)。该项目允许用户直接在浏览器中与微Python板进行交互。主要编程语言是Python和JavaScript。
新手常见问题及解决步骤
问题1:如何启动WebREPL终端客户端?
**问题描述:**新手可能不清楚如何开始使用WebREPL终端客户端。
解决步骤:
- 克隆或下载整个WebREPL项目。
- 在浏览器中打开
webrepl.html文件。 - 确保使用的是最新版本的Firefox或Chrome(或Chromium)浏览器。
问题2:为什么无法通过HTTPS连接访问WebREPL客户端?
**问题描述:**用户尝试通过HTTPS连接访问WebREPL客户端时,可能会遇到无法连接的问题。
解决步骤:
- 了解WebREPL客户端目前不支持通过HTTPS连接访问。
- 原因是HTTPS页面只能访问WSS(WebSocket Secure)协议,而WebREPL客户端使用的是WebSocket协议。
- 将WebREPL客户端仅用于本地网络,不通过HTTPS访问
webrepl.html。
问题3:如何使用WebREPL进行文件传输?
**问题描述:**新手可能不清楚如何使用WebREPL的文件传输功能。
解决步骤:
- 使用命令行工具
webrepl_cli.py进行文件传输,而不是通过webrepl.html客户端。 - 运行
webrepl_cli.py --help查看使用说明。 - 注意,WebREPL同一时间只能有一个活动连接,即在
webrepl.html客户端连接时,无法使用webrepl_cli.py进行文件传输,反之亦然。
以上是针对微PythonWebREPL项目的新手常见问题及解决步骤,希望对您有所帮助。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



